Shashank Abilash is a 6th standard student at Sri Vivekananda Public School in Sulur, Coimbatore. He has been training at the Adventure Academy of Martial Arts Karate Academy since last 2018. He has participated in various competitions and won gold, silver and bronze medals.
He won the gold medal in the sub-junior category at the state and district level karate competitions held in 2019 and thereby participated in the national level karate competition on behalf of Tamil Nadu and won the bronze medal.
He has also been training in the categories of Katta, Team Katta and Kumite with the aim of competing in the Olympics. The Academy Award for Best Student was given in recognition of his continued achievements.
Coimbatore Chief Education Officer Geetha presented him with the award. School founder Padmini Ramamurthy, school principal Malathi Gopinath, Tamil Nadu Sports Karate Association president Sensei S. Saibruz, Tamil Nadu Sports Karate Association RC president Sensai Arivazhagan and coach Nasserudeen also lauded and congratulated him for his achievements.
